I am recently married and in the process of putting together documents required to submit the I-30.. I've noticed a minor difference in the spelling of my middle name (an "E" where and "i" should be) on my marriage certificate in comparison to my birth certificate. My Canadian passport does not include my middle name. We were married in Florida and the fee to make this change will be approximately $500 plus several weeks processing time. Will the minor difference be an issue in the filing of the CR-1, is it worth the $$ and putting off mailing in the I-30 (we would like to get the ball rolling as soon as possible). Looking forward to your thoughts....

Posted

To be honest there are a lot of surprising things for me here. 1) your middle name is not on your Canadian passport 2) that you would have to pay to fix a marriage certificate that was messed up when it's not your fault.

You can try, of course, and personally I would attempt to get this fixed before the DS-260. It's also possible that you may can an RFE for it as well.
